public static List <ATTGeneralTippaniSearch> GetTippaniDetails(ATTGeneralTippaniSearch objTipp)
        {
            List <ATTGeneralTippaniSearch> lst = new List <ATTGeneralTippaniSearch>();

            try
            {
                DataTable dt = DLLGeneralTippaniSearch.GetTippaniDetails(objTipp);
                foreach (DataRow row in dt.Rows)
                {
                    ATTGeneralTippaniSearch obj = new ATTGeneralTippaniSearch();
                    obj.OrgID            = int.Parse(row["ORG_ID"].ToString());
                    obj.TippaniID        = int.Parse(row["TIPPANI_ID"].ToString());
                    obj.TippaniSubjectID = int.Parse(row["TIPPANI_SUBJECT_ID"].ToString());
                    obj.TippaniSubject   = row["TIPPANI_SUBJECT_NAME"].ToString();
                    obj.TippaniOn        = row["TIPPANI_ON"].ToString();
                    obj.TippaniText      = row["TIPPANI_TEXT"].ToString();
                    obj.FileNo           = int.Parse(row["FILE_NO"].ToString());
                    obj.TippaniStatus    = row["TIPPANI_STATUS_NAME"].ToString();
                    lst.Add(obj);
                }
                return(lst);
            }
            catch (Exception)
            {
                throw;
            }
        }
Ejemplo n.º 2
0
        public static DataTable GetTippaniDetails(ATTGeneralTippaniSearch obj)
        {
            string query = "SELECT ORG_ID, TIPPANI_ID, TIPPANI_SUBJECT_ID,TIPPANI_SUBJECT_NAME,"
                           + "TIPPANI_ON, TIPPANI_TEXT,FILE_NO,FINAL_STATUS,TIPPANI_STATUS_NAME,"
                           + "ORG_NAME FROM VW_TIPPANI_INFO WHERE 1=1";
            List <OracleParameter> paramArray = new List <OracleParameter>();


            if (obj.OrgID > 0)
            {
                query += " AND ORG_ID=:org_id";
                paramArray.Add(Utilities.GetOraParam(":org_id", obj.OrgID, OracleDbType.Int16, ParameterDirection.Input));
            }
            if (obj.TippaniSubjectID > 0)
            {
                query += " AND TIPPANI_SUBJECT_ID=:tip_sub_id";
                paramArray.Add(Utilities.GetOraParam(":tip_sub_id", obj.TippaniSubjectID, OracleDbType.Int16, ParameterDirection.Input));
            }
            if (obj.FileNo > 0)
            {
                query += " AND FILE_NO=:file_no";
                paramArray.Add(Utilities.GetOraParam(":file_no", obj.FileNo, OracleDbType.Int16, ParameterDirection.Input));
            }

            if (obj.FromDate != "" && obj.ToDate != "")
            {
                query += " AND TIPPANI_ON >=:from_date AND TIPPANI_ON <=:to_date";
                paramArray.Add(Utilities.GetOraParam(":from_date", obj.FromDate, OracleDbType.Varchar2, ParameterDirection.Input));
                paramArray.Add(Utilities.GetOraParam(":to_date", obj.ToDate, OracleDbType.Varchar2, ParameterDirection.Input));
            }
            if (obj.FinalStatus > 0)
            {
                query += " AND FINAL_STATUS=:final_status";
                paramArray.Add(Utilities.GetOraParam(":final_status", obj.FinalStatus, OracleDbType.Int16, ParameterDirection.Input));
            }
            try
            {
                GetConnection    DBcon = new GetConnection();
                OracleConnection con   = DBcon.GetDbConn(Module.OAS);
                return(SqlHelper.ExecuteDataset(con, CommandType.Text, query, paramArray.ToArray()).Tables[0]);
            }
            catch (Exception ex)
            {
                throw ex;
            }
        }
Ejemplo n.º 3
0
    protected void searchBtn_Click(object sender, EventArgs e)
    {
        ATTGeneralTippaniSearch obj = new ATTGeneralTippaniSearch();

        if (ddlOrg_Rqd.SelectedIndex < 1)
        {
            this.lblStatusMessage.Text = "Please select organisation";
            this.programmaticModalPopup.Show();
            return;
        }
        if (ddlTipaniSubject_Rqd.SelectedIndex < 1)
        {
            this.lblStatusMessage.Text = "Please select Tippani Subject";
            this.programmaticModalPopup.Show();
            return;
        }

        obj.OrgID            = int.Parse(this.ddlOrg_Rqd.SelectedValue);
        obj.TippaniSubjectID = int.Parse(this.ddlTipaniSubject_Rqd.SelectedValue);
        if (fileNoTxt.Text == "")
        {
            obj.FileNo = 0;
        }
        else
        {
            obj.FileNo = int.Parse(this.fileNoTxt.Text);
        }
        obj.FromDate    = this.fromDateTxt.Text;
        obj.ToDate      = this.toDateTxt.Text;
        obj.FinalStatus = int.Parse(this.ddlTippaniStatus.SelectedValue);
        List <ATTGeneralTippaniSearch> lst = BLLGeneralTippaniSearch.GetTippaniDetails(obj);

        this.tippaniDetailGrid.DataSource = lst;
        this.tippaniDetailGrid.DataBind();
        this.gridDiv.Visible = true;
    }